Details

Time bar (total: 17.4s)

sample84.0ms

Algorithm
intervals
Results
16.0ms34×body2560valid
16.0ms196×body80valid
8.0ms20×body1280valid
6.0ms78×body80nan
5.0ms15×body640valid
3.0msbody5120valid
2.0msbody320valid
0.0msbody160valid

simplify63.0ms

Counts
1 → 1
Iterations

Useful iterations: 0 (1.0ms)

IterNodesCost
01013
11813
23213
34113
44413
done4413

prune3.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 30.9b

localize12.0ms

Local error

Found 4 expressions with local error:

0.1b
(/ (- (- b_2) (sqrt (- (* b_2 b_2) (* a c)))) a)
0.2b
(- (* b_2 b_2) (* a c))
0.4b
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
22.4b
(sqrt (- (* b_2 b_2) (* a c)))

rewrite146.0ms

Algorithm
rewrite-expression-head
Rules
38×add-sqr-sqrt
37×*-un-lft-identity
21×times-frac
17×add-cube-cbrt
10×distribute-lft-out-- add-log-exp difference-of-squares
sqrt-prod
associate-/l*
add-exp-log add-cbrt-cube
pow1 distribute-rgt-neg-in
flip3-- flip--
diff-log associate-/r*
sub-neg sqrt-div associate-/l/
cbrt-undiv associate--l- neg-sub0 rem-sqrt-square frac-2neg sqrt-pow1 pow1/2 div-sub div-exp neg-log clear-num div-inv
Counts
4 → 91
Calls
4 calls:
99.0ms
(/ (- (- b_2) (sqrt (- (* b_2 b_2) (* a c)))) a)
8.0ms
(- (* b_2 b_2) (* a c))
24.0ms
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
10.0ms
(sqrt (- (* b_2 b_2) (* a c)))

series412.0ms

Counts
4 → 12
Calls
4 calls:
156.0ms
(/ (- (- b_2) (sqrt (- (* b_2 b_2) (* a c)))) a)
63.0ms
(- (* b_2 b_2) (* a c))
89.0ms
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
103.0ms
(sqrt (- (* b_2 b_2) (* a c)))

simplify1.0s

Counts
103 → 103
Iterations

Useful iterations: done (1000.0ms)

IterNodesCost
01561821
13871727
215081613
done50011603

prune407.0ms

Pruning

6 alts after pruning (6 fresh and 0 done)

Merged error: 5.5b

localize18.0ms

Local error

Found 4 expressions with local error:

0.2b
(- (* b_2 b_2) (* a c))
0.2b
(* (- (- b_2) (sqrt (- (* b_2 b_2) (* a c)))) (/ 1 a))
0.4b
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
22.4b
(sqrt (- (* b_2 b_2) (* a c)))

rewrite205.0ms

Algorithm
rewrite-expression-head
Rules
29×add-sqr-sqrt
22×*-un-lft-identity
13×add-exp-log add-cube-cbrt associate-*r*
11×times-frac
10×add-log-exp
add-cbrt-cube
pow1 associate-*l*
flip3-- sqrt-prod flip--
prod-exp distribute-lft-out-- difference-of-squares
diff-log unswap-sqr
frac-times sub-neg distribute-rgt-neg-in sqrt-div div-exp associate-*l/ cbrt-unprod
cbrt-undiv associate--l- neg-sub0 rem-sqrt-square rec-exp sqrt-pow1 pow1/2 1-exp associate-*r/ pow-prod-down neg-log un-div-inv *-commutative div-inv
Counts
4 → 89
Calls
4 calls:
8.0ms
(- (* b_2 b_2) (* a c))
149.0ms
(* (- (- b_2) (sqrt (- (* b_2 b_2) (* a c)))) (/ 1 a))
36.0ms
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
9.0ms
(sqrt (- (* b_2 b_2) (* a c)))

series375.0ms

Counts
4 → 12
Calls
4 calls:
45.0ms
(- (* b_2 b_2) (* a c))
151.0ms
(* (- (- b_2) (sqrt (- (* b_2 b_2) (* a c)))) (/ 1 a))
77.0ms
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
101.0ms
(sqrt (- (* b_2 b_2) (* a c)))

simplify5.9s

Counts
101 → 101
Iterations

Useful iterations: done (5.9s)

IterNodesCost
01751741
14561582
229941379
done50001357

prune291.0ms

Pruning

7 alts after pruning (6 fresh and 1 done)

Merged error: 5.5b

localize16.0ms

Local error

Found 4 expressions with local error:

0.1b
(/ (- (- b_2) (sqrt (- (* b_2 b_2) (* a c)))) a)
0.2b
(- (* b_2 b_2) (* a c))
0.4b
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
22.4b
(sqrt (- (* b_2 b_2) (* a c)))

rewrite186.0ms

Algorithm
rewrite-expression-head
Rules
38×add-sqr-sqrt
37×*-un-lft-identity
21×times-frac
17×add-cube-cbrt
10×distribute-lft-out-- add-log-exp difference-of-squares
sqrt-prod
associate-/l*
add-exp-log add-cbrt-cube
pow1 distribute-rgt-neg-in
flip3-- flip--
diff-log associate-/r*
sub-neg sqrt-div associate-/l/
cbrt-undiv associate--l- neg-sub0 rem-sqrt-square frac-2neg sqrt-pow1 pow1/2 div-sub div-exp neg-log clear-num div-inv
Counts
4 → 91
Calls
4 calls:
119.0ms
(/ (- (- b_2) (sqrt (- (* b_2 b_2) (* a c)))) a)
8.0ms
(- (* b_2 b_2) (* a c))
43.0ms
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
10.0ms
(sqrt (- (* b_2 b_2) (* a c)))

series397.0ms

Counts
4 → 12
Calls
4 calls:
146.0ms
(/ (- (- b_2) (sqrt (- (* b_2 b_2) (* a c)))) a)
63.0ms
(- (* b_2 b_2) (* a c))
95.0ms
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
92.0ms
(sqrt (- (* b_2 b_2) (* a c)))

simplify998.0ms

Counts
103 → 103
Iterations

Useful iterations: done (994.0ms)

IterNodesCost
01561821
13871727
215081613
done50011603

prune339.0ms

Pruning

7 alts after pruning (5 fresh and 2 done)

Merged error: 5.5b

localize14.0ms

Local error

Found 4 expressions with local error:

0.2b
(- (* b_2 b_2) (* a c))
0.2b
(/ 1 (/ a (-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))))
0.4b
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
22.4b
(sqrt (- (* b_2 b_2) (* a c)))

rewrite174.0ms

Algorithm
rewrite-expression-head
Rules
165×times-frac
130×add-sqr-sqrt
129×*-un-lft-identity
77×add-cube-cbrt
27×associate-/r*
26×distribute-lft-out-- difference-of-squares
16×sqrt-prod
15×add-exp-log
13×distribute-rgt-neg-in
10×add-log-exp
associate-/r/ add-cbrt-cube
flip3-- div-exp flip--
pow1
div-inv
cbrt-undiv diff-log associate-/l*
sub-neg rec-exp sqrt-div 1-exp
associate--l- neg-sub0 rem-sqrt-square pow-flip frac-2neg sqrt-pow1 pow1/2 neg-log clear-num inv-pow
Counts
4 → 177
Calls
4 calls:
17.0ms
(- (* b_2 b_2) (* a c))
68.0ms
(/ 1 (/ a (-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))))
56.0ms
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
9.0ms
(sqrt (- (* b_2 b_2) (* a c)))

series411.0ms

Counts
4 → 12
Calls
4 calls:
48.0ms
(- (* b_2 b_2) (* a c))
149.0ms
(/ 1 (/ a (-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))))
134.0ms
(- (- b_2) (sqrt (- (* b_2 b_2) (* a c))))
80.0ms
(sqrt (- (* b_2 b_2) (* a c)))

simplify1.8s

Counts
189 → 189
Iterations

Useful iterations: done (1.8s)

IterNodesCost
02664484
16613936
236093788
done50013786

prune416.0ms

Pruning

8 alts after pruning (5 fresh and 3 done)

Merged error: 5.4b

regimes425.0ms

Accuracy

85.9% (4.0b remaining)

Error of 9.8b against oracle of 5.8b and baseline of 34.3b

bsearch247.0ms

Steps
ItersRangePoint
8
3932480935863.943
2020002846347102.2
1920982614230223.5
10
-1.3330344523059006e-149
-1.6749016460307825e-159
-1.3943257168792356e-154
6
-2.350179250111568e+55
-1.828939172749339e+54
-7.359940312872037e+54

simplify8.0ms

Iterations

Useful iterations: 1 (3.0ms)

IterNodesCost
03663
14459
24659
done4659

end0.0ms

sample3.0s

Algorithm
intervals
Results
861.0ms5763×body80valid
549.0ms1057×body2560valid
369.0ms933×body1280valid
261.0ms2859×body80nan
210.0ms445×body640valid
108.0ms116×body5120valid
45.0ms234×body320valid
14.0ms119×body160valid